## Deployment

Textgate's encoding sniffer runs as a sidecar next to the upload service. Deploy both together; the sniffer inspects the first 64 KB of each uploaded text file and tags it before storage. Mismatched tags block ingestion, so keep the confidence threshold sane. The sidecar reads its runtime settings from the values below.

deployment values, yafop-fahap:
[lamwyn]
team = silath
access_code = ac_166fb2
host = lamwyn.orvexgrid.example
port = 9300
owner = pelael.praius
peer = istiel.zarqeldyn.corp

**Handover: Brightfen reminder job (from Odalys to the plugin community)**

The Brightfen appointment reminder job runs nightly and fans out to clinics in three dispatch waves. Plugin authors extending the notification hooks should be careful: the job reads its settings once at startup, so hot edits are ignored until the next cycle. Retry windows are deliberately conservative to avoid double-texting patients. Before writing any plugin, review the active configuration, reproduced here in full.

config for yahof-tajop:
zorath:
  pin: 7493
  metrics_host: metrics.zorath.tolvaqsys.internal
  tenant: praiel
  seal: seal_fd9cd4f1

Subject: Queue cut-over complete

Welcome aboard. Last night we retired Brenner Labs' homegrown job queue and moved all workers to Taskbine. Drains finished cleanly, no jobs were lost, and retry counts match the old ledger. Old workers stay read-only for two weeks. The Taskbine service now runs with the settings shown below.

service settings:
ralael:
  pin: 7453
  tenant: zorath
  seal: seal_087806e4
  metrics_host: metrics.ralael.paliqworks.example
  standby_team: fraath
  escalation: praok-istiel
  nonce: 10e083

// Encoding sniffing for user-uploaded text files in Saltgrass.
// We check BOM first, then a capped statistical pass (8 KB max)
// to avoid unbounded reads on hostile uploads. Ambiguous files
// fall back to this constant rather than guessing, which closed
// the smuggling vector flagged in the last audit. Fixed as of the
// build noted below.

trace token, bawif-tajof: htk14_21e308fc7b4137